    We’re Fundraise Up - a global fundraising platform built to make donating to nonprofits fast, seamless, and accessible to all. Every month, our technology powers tens of millions of dollars in donations across the globe. We focus on innovation that directly impacts results: faster load times, higher conversion rates, global payment support, and accessibility-first design.

    Our platform is trusted by many of the world’s leading nonprofits, including UNICEF, the Alzheimer’s Association, and a wide range of global NGOs. With a 4.9/5 rating across top software review platforms, we’re recognized not just for our impact - but for the quality of the product we deliver.

    A Truly Global Product

    We operate in the enterprise segment, serving nonprofit organizations across North America, the United Kingdom, Australia, and Europe.

    We’re building alarge and complex product ecosystemthat serves nonprofits, donors, and partners around the world. The platform includes a moderncheckout experience and customizable widgets(each a standalone SPA),donor, organization, and partner portals,admin tools, and several internal apps.

    The Team

    We are a distributed team of 160+ product professionals. Our team members are mainly based across Spain, Poland, Portugal, Georgia, Armenia, Serbia, Turkey, and Cyprus.

    Despite our scale, we operate like a focused team - where every task matters and every voice is heard. We value thoughtful collaboration, strong engineering practices, and a product mindset. You’ll be joining a team where quality, mentorship, and mutual respect come first.

    About the Role

    We are looking for a Senior Product Manager to own the strategy, discovery, and delivery of Gift Cart so it becomes a scalable, reliable, and revenue-driving giving surface: higher AOV, higher multi‑designation rate, and strong adoption—without compromising payment/ledger correctness, risk posture, and operability.

    Gift Cart is a Fundraise Up product that lets donors choose multiple causes to support and complete everything in a single checkout. It gives nonprofits a new way to present their programs, increase average gift size, and deepen donor engagement beyond a standard donation form.

    Gift Cart is live and growing: used by organizations running programs from humanitarian aid to symbolic animal adoptions. This role spans the full product lifecycle — from strategy and roadmap to engineering-ready execution and launch.
